NBA: Atlanta 107, Detroit 101 (OT)

AUBURN HILLS, Mich., Jan. 27 (UPI) -- Joe Johnson hit a game-tying 3-pointer late in overtime Friday and added five points in the extra period, lifting Atlanta to a 107-101 win over Detroit.

Johnson scored 30 points, rallying the Hawks from an 11-point halftime deficit.

Marvin Williams had 22 points and eight rebounds for Atlanta, which has won three out of four. Josh Smith contributed 19 points, 11 rebounds, eight assists and three blocks.

Johnson's key 3-pointer, with 2 seconds left in the fourth quarter, came after he had stolen the ball from Rodney Stuckey 15 seconds earlier. Marvin Williams brought the Hawks within three points by making a 3-pointer with 36 seconds to go in regulation.

Detroit lost for the 13th time in 15 games. Greg Monroe led the Pistons with 22 points and Brandon Knight had 20.
